Sophia Yau-Weeks’ debut album, Misty Mountain, chronicles her evolution from the pressures of classical training to therapeutic songwriting. Having turned to the acoustic guitar during pandemic isolation, she transformed music from a source of anxiety into a medium for emotional processing. The record, shaped by London’s independent music scene and the artist’s personal struggle with illness, was recorded to analog tape in Oakland as a deliberate rejection of instilled perfectionism. Combining intimate lyricism with themes of mental health, trauma, and resilience, the album delivers an atmospheric indie-folk sound inspired by Nick Drake, emphasizing the value of intuition and the acceptance of artistic imperfection.
